Asterothyrium Vezdae
''Asterothyrium vezdae'' is a species of foliicolous (leaf-dwelling) lichen in the family Gomphillaceae. It is found in Bolivia, where it grows on the leaves of vascular plants in the Amazon rainforest. The lichen is distinguished from its closest relative, ''Asterothyrium octomerum'', by the larger number of septa in its , and its and black apothecia. Taxonomy ''Asterothyrium vezdae'' was described as a new species in 2008 by Adam Flakus and Robert Lücking. The type specimen was collected by the first author in Nuevos Reyes village ( José Ballivián Province, Beni Department) at an altitude of . The species epithet honours Czech lichenologist Antonín Vězda, "for his numerous and significant contributions to the study of foliicolous lichens world-wide". Robert Lücking
Robert Lücking (born 1964) is a German lichenologist, known for his extensive research on foliicolous lichens (lichens that live on leaves) and his significant contributions to the taxonomy, ecology, and biodiversity of fungi and lichens. He earned his master's and PhD from the University of Ulm, focusing on foliicolous lichens. He has received numerous awards for his work, including the Mason E. Hale Award for his doctoral thesis, the Augustin Pyramus de Candolle prize for his monograph, and the Tuckerman Award twice for his publications in the scientific journal '' The Bryologist''. Since 2015, Lücking has been serving as the curator of lichens, fungi, and bryophytes at the Berlin Botanical Garden and Botanical Museum, overseeing a vast scientific collection and contributing to major advancements in molecular phylogenetics in lichenology. Botanical Name
A botanical name is a formal scientific name conforming to the ''International Code of Nomenclature for algae, fungi, and plants'' (ICN) and, if it concerns a plant cultigen, the additional cultivar or cultivar group, Group epithets must conform to the ''International Code of Nomenclature for Cultivated Plants'' (ICNCP). The code of nomenclature covers "all organisms traditionally treated as algae, Fungus, fungi, or plants, whether fossil or non-fossil, including blue-green algae (Cyanobacteria), Chytridiomycota, chytrids, oomycetes, slime moulds and Photosynthesis, photosynthetic protists with their taxonomically related non-photosynthetic groups (but excluding Microsporidia)." The purpose of a formal name is to have a single name that is accepted and used worldwide for a particular plant or plant group.
